5. Making Smart Use of Wall Area
Make the most of wall space by putting up wall storage units. I’ve found this frees up floor space while giving you lots of storage.

6. Creating Illusion with Mirrors
Use mirrors to make your small office seem bigger. I’ve used this to reflect light and create the feeling of more space.

15. Maximizing Space with Furniture
Think about multi-use furniture like a fold-away desk or a table built into existing pieces. In my projects, these items often steal the show because they’re so functional.

16. The Art of Disguise
Try a console table that also works as a desk behind your sofa. I’ve seen this blend in while still providing a functional area to work.
